You can get a free annual credit report from all three credit bureau’s once a year. This does not include seeing your FICO score. Viewing your credit once a year does not hurt your credit score ratings at all.
You may be offered to view your FICO score at a small price, such as $7.95 for one time. Make sure it says FICO because their is another scoring system called Vantage Score, which scores higher than FICO. So, don’t be fooled. The Vantage Score is totally legit, but it is not the scoring system that most consumers used. So, make sure you are getting your money worth when viewing your credit score by selecting the “FICO” score.
You should check your credit to for accuracy. If you don’t agree with items on your credit report, you should dispute them. The credit bereaus have simple ways to dispute items, there are no long drawn out forms to fill out just simply click “dispute this item” when viewing your credit score through the agencies.
